Out-of-the-Money (OTM) options are derivatives where the strike price is misaligned with the current market price in an unfavorable way for the holder. Specifically, call options are OTM when their strike price exceeds the asset’s current market price, while put options sit OTM when their strike price falls below it. Unlike in-the-money options, OTM contracts carry zero intrinsic value and rely entirely on time value—making them cheaper but riskier instruments.
When and Why OTM Options Become Valuable
Picture this: Bitcoin trades at $42,000. You buy a call option with a $45,000 strike price. Right now, it’s worthless on paper. But if BTC rallies to $46,000 before expiration, that same option suddenly becomes profitable. This is the gamble traders take with OTM options.
The appeal lies in leverage. You can control a large asset position with minimal capital outlay. A $100 option contract might give you exposure equivalent to $1,000 or more of the underlying asset. When markets move favorably, gains multiply rapidly. Conversely, losses can be equally sharp, which is why OTM options suit traders with high risk tolerance and shorter time horizons.
OTM Options in Portfolio Hedging
Beyond speculation, OTM options serve as portfolio insurance. An investor holding Ethereum might purchase OTM put options expiring three months out—essentially betting on a downside crash they hope never happens. If markets plunge, these cheap insurance contracts suddenly become valuable, offsetting losses elsewhere. This defensive application helps reduce systemic risk across financial markets by allowing participants to transfer tail risks.
How Technology and Algorithms Shape OTM Trading
Modern trading infrastructure has transformed OTM option analysis. Machine learning models now scan millions of price combinations, historical volatility patterns, and on-chain metrics to identify OTM contracts with asymmetric payoff potential. These systems flag opportunities human traders might miss, particularly during high-volatility periods when market dislocations create mispricings.
Algorithmic traders exploit these windows systematically. They process real-time market data across derivatives exchanges, identifying when implied volatility diverges from realized volatility—situations where OTM options may be underpriced. This technological edge has made derivatives markets more efficient while simultaneously making it harder for retail traders to beat the algorithms.
Key Considerations for Options Traders
Success with OTM options demands discipline. First, understand your entry and exit points before buying. Second, position size conservatively—never risk more capital on OTM contracts than you can afford to lose. Third, monitor the Greeks (delta, theta, vega) to understand how your option’s value changes as markets move and time decays.
Market conditions matter enormously. During low-volatility periods, OTM options are cheaper but less likely to become profitable before expiration. During high-volatility events—regulatory announcements, economic data releases, or protocol upgrades for blockchain assets—OTM options can swing dramatically, creating both opportunities and destruction.
